Continuing Education Credits
ACHE In-Person Education Credit
This activity is eligible for up to 24 ACHE In-Person Education credits toward earning or maintaining your FACHE credential.
Interprofessional Continuing Education Credit
In support of improving patient care, the American College of Healthcare Executives is jointly accredited by the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ical Education (ACCME), the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E), the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C) and the American Academy of PAs (AAPA) to provide continuing education for the healthcare team.

This activity was planned by and for the healthcare team. Learners will receive a maximum of 24 Interprofessional Continuing Education (IPCE) credits for learning and change. For further information about Joint Accreditation credits and certificates, please click here.
